London Ice Festival

The London Ice Sculpting Festival returns to Canary Wharf from 11 to 13 January (CLICK). Teams from the UK, USA and Europe will sculpt blocks of ice to this year's themes The Wonders Of The Universe and Infinity. The festival may not be as spectacular as Harbin, but it will be above freezing and it's free. So why am I showing Sir Henry Raeburn's The Reverend Robert Walker Skating on Duddingston Loch (1790s)? It was the inspiration for Team Spirit, the UK team's entry by Jonathan Lloyd and Piers Griffin, which won the Singles Competition and the Public Choice Award 2012.
